Transaction 0c593814ffca29a526dc809703b25072bccf59ecc7a552e1da4c48a1d0f59394

2 Input
2 Outputs
  • 0c593814ffca29a526dc809703b25072bccf59ecc7a552e1da4c48a1d0f59394:0
  • value  47197600
    address  18sa8EjyZVxv4Edc3Ac6tF7Wn1ganhq2yh
  • 0c593814ffca29a526dc809703b25072bccf59ecc7a552e1da4c48a1d0f59394:1
  • value  204160
    address  1634vtgVPCiLFxMFC1iZrUKpXeRitc9hPP